SSL3 is no longer supported, so you can't use this protocol and its cipher suites. TLS 1.0 and TLS 1.1 are deprecated and would require special treatment, but TLS 1.2 shouldn't be a problem provided the server supports cipher suites that are also supported by Firefox.

No problems here with eftps.gov with TLS 1.2

Boot the computer in Windows Safe mode with network support to see if that has effect in case security software is causing problems.


You can check the server.

You can check your browser to see if compatible cipher suites are supported.

Sooooooo I tried Chrome, Microsoft Edge, AOL and Internet Explorer(or what's left of it) Nothing - would not work So I tried Safari on my iPad and that didn't work either!

Alarm Bells! - Called my internet provider - I have enhanced wifi and they thought it was a setting somewhere on the app on my iPad - that didn't work -did command prompt - it was timing out almost immediately! Tried to log on with my husband's iPhone with wifi turned off and only using cellular date and IT WORKED!

Seems that I had a Carrier Grade Net (IP shared between multiple users. They changed my personal ip address to a unique one to me only and finally after 2 hours on the phone with the tech I now have it working again!
